Genera

These six genera belong to the family Oeconesidae: * '' Oeconesus'' McLachlan, 1862 * '' Pseudoeconesus'' McLachlan, 1894 * '' Tarapsyche'' McFarlane, 1960 * '' Tascuna'' Neboiss, 1975 * '' Zelandopsyche'' Tillyard, 1921 * '' Zepsyche'' McFarlane, 1960
